Calculate how many grams of nabr may be produced from 5.00 grams of solid sodium metal when combined with unlimited bromine gas.

The balance chemical equation for this reaction is as follow,

                                     2 Na  +  Br₂  ------->  2 NaBr

According to this equation, 45.98 g when reacted with excess of Bromine produces 205.78 g of NaBr.

Now, Calculating for 5 g fo Na metal,

                                      = (205.78 × 5) ÷ 45.98

                                      = 22.37 g of NaBr
